PTSD Treatment: Reclaiming Stability After Trauma
PTSD treatment is crucial for individuals who have experienced traumatic events and are struggling with persistent distress. Effective treatment typically involves a combination of psychotherapy, such as c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T) and sometimes medication. These interventions help individuals process trauma, reduce symptoms, and regain a sense of control over their lives.

Insomnia Solutions: Restorative Sleep Habits
Insomnia solutions focus on developing restorative sleep habits through behavioral changes and therapy. Techniques such as sleep hygiene education, cognitive-behavioral therapy for insomnia (CBT-I), and relaxation training are commonly used to help individuals achieve a more restful night’s sleep. These strategies address the underlying causes of insomnia, promoting long-term improvements in sleep quality.

Managing OCD: Therapy That Understands OCD
Managing OCD involves specialized therapy techniques that understand the unique challenges of those with obsessive-compulsive disorder. Cognitive-behavioral therapy, particularly exposure and response prevention (ERP), is considered the gold standard for treating OCD. This approach helps individuals confront their fears and reduce compulsive behaviors gradually.
Substance Use Help: Therapy for Drug and Alcohol Misuse
Substance use help includes various therapeutic approaches to address drug and alcohol misuse. Treatment often involves detoxification, individual and group therapy, and support groups to help individuals recover from addiction. The goal is to provide the tools and support necessary for long-term sobriety and health.
